"A BIT OF HISTORY" :
The history of Paisley textile drawing comes from antiquity and has survived to the present. Especially the production of shawls in the Scottish town of Paisley (hence the name) in the first mid-nineteenth century. The reason Paisley is a floral ornament, teardrop-shaped, pointed remind us of a fig leaf Hindu or a mango. It is assumed that the reason originally comes from Persia, where it was used since the Middle Ages and was exported from India to Mogul. Other sources say the reason is described as a transformation from one end of the date palm, as already stated the Babylonians. This symbol is in flux in Asian art.
The Kashmiri shawl is also embroidered with abstract floral motifs. British soldiers of the Empire of 1900, took the shawl from India to Scotland found many admirers, including Queen Victoria. In the textile town of Paisley, near Glasgow seized the occasion and produced some cashmere shawls that were stamped with unusual motifs or embroidery. This city owes its name to the plea Paisley. Many now wear this adornment textiles.
